Sun-dried tomato and ricotta cheese

I really think sun-dried tomatoes and ricotta are a match made in heaven. In fact, sun-dried tomatoes and ricotta are an excellent combination because of their complementary flavors and textures. Here are a few reasons why they go so well together:

  1. Sweet and savory taste: sun-dried tomatoes have an intense, sweet taste due to the drying process, while ricotta has a mild, creamy and slightly savory taste. The sweet and savory flavors complement each other perfectly, providing a balanced taste experience.
  2. Texture contrast: sun-dried tomatoes are firm and have a slightly tougher texture, while ricotta is soft and spreadable. By combining the two, you get an interesting contrast between the firm tomatoes and the velvety ricotta.
  3. Colorful and visually appealing: sun-dried tomatoes add a vibrant red color to dishes, while ricotta is a light, creamy color. The visual contrast between bright red tomatoes and white ricotta makes dishes appealing and inviting.
  4. Versatility: both sun-dried tomatoes and ricotta can be used in different ways in cooking. They can be combined in salads, pastas, pizzas, sandwiches or served on toasted bread. The versatility of these ingredients makes it easy to be creative and prepare different tasty dishes.
  5. Complement to other ingredients: sun-dried tomatoes and ricotta can also serve to complement other flavorful ingredients. For example, when combined with basil and olive oil, they create a delicious Mediterranean flavor. You will also find that flavor in this recipe. In addition, they can also pair well with other cheeses, such as feta or Parmesan, further enhancing the flavor and texture of the dish.

What you need:

2
250 gr gnocchi
1 white onion
1 clove of garlic
400 ml sieved tomatoes
150 ricotta
+ extra for garnish
400 gr fresh spinach
180 gr sun-dried tomatoes
optional: vegetarian chicken pieces
diced
1 tsp dried rosemary
1 tsp oregano
fresh basil
salt and pepper
olive oil

What to do:

1

Bring a pan of salted water to a boil and cook the gnocchi in it according to the package directions. Catch a cup of the cooking liquid when draining.

2

Chop the onion and squeeze the clove of garlic. Cut the sun-dried tomatoes into thin strips.

3

Heat some olive oil in a pan and fry the onion in it. Now add the vegetarian chicken pieces if you want to add them in the dish. Season with salt and pepper. Then add the spinach and fry until it has completely shrunk.

4

Now add the garlic, strained tomatoes, oregano, rosemary, 150 gr ricotta, sun-dried tomato and another pinch of salt and pepper. Mix well and turn down the heat. Let simmer gently, stirring occasionally.

5

Add the cooked gnocchi and some cooking liquid to the pan of sauce and mix everything well. Sauce too thick? Add additional cooking liquid until it feels, tastes and tastes right to you.

6

Spoon the gnocchi onto the border and garnish with the fresh basil and ricotta. Garnish with black pepper if desired.
